I've had a few more characters than the two, but I never really got into the game for more than a couple levels until a week or two ago. I have seen a fair bit of the game played by others, though. I unlocked so much stuff with this character that I was honestly just kind of hoping he'd die so I could play a different class. Summoner's passive playstyle seems a little boring to me.
Beat the boss by dashing around to the portals with a movement infusion, and then surrounding them each in turn with summons until they died. They spread so much darkness around the room that they couldn't even see me at the same time. Got killed trying Atamathon while he kept nuking my entire board. I'm not quite sure I understand the combat log in the game, since the damage he was listed as doing was less than half of what I was actually taking.
Also, I had the most ridiculous fight against the necromancer boss in the Slime Tunnels. It was just huge waves of summons against huge waves of undead for half an hour before he ran out of mana, and I was able to wear him down... Then he revived with full health and mana, but minus the 10 odd sustains he was previously maintaining, so it was much easier at that point.
